Products

Solutions

Resources

Partners

Community

Blog

About

QA

Ideas Test

New Community Website

Ordinarily, you'd be at the right spot, but we've recently launched a brand new community website... For the community, by the community.

Yay... Take Me to the Community!

Welcome to the DNN Community Forums, your preferred source of online community support for all things related to DNN.
In order to participate you must be a registered DNNizen

HomeHomeDNN Open Source...DNN Open Source...Module ForumsModule ForumsForm and ListForm and ListUnauthenticated Visitors Object Reference ErrorUnauthenticated Visitors Object Reference Error
Previous
 
Next
New Post
11/11/2010 4:12 AM
 
I'm currently using Forms and Lists latest build that comes as default with DotNetNuke 5.5.1 release. While building a simple HR form i noticed a problem. Looks like form is not displayed regardless of permissions set on module level. It simply gives following error.
Object reference not set to an instance of an object.

Investigating Log viewer:

AssemblyVersion: 5.5.1
PortalID: 0
PortalName: İleri Pompa Sistemleri
UserID: -1
UserName:
ActiveTabID: 67
ActiveTabName: İnsan Kaynakları
RawURL: /insan-kaynaklari/tabid/67/language/tr-TR/Default.aspx
AbsoluteURL: /Default.aspx
AbsoluteURLReferrer: http://www.ileripompa.com/anasayfa/tabid/40/language/tr-TR/Default.aspx
UserAgent: Mozilla/5.0 (Windows; U; Windows NT 6.1; en-US) AppleWebKit/534.7 (KHTML, like Gecko) Chrome/7.0.517.44 Safari/534.7
DefaultDataProvider: DotNetNuke.Data.SqlDataProvider, DotNetNuke.SqlDataProvider
ExceptionGUID: edf6eda4-0aa0-405e-8904-deec4aa3d3a7
InnerException: Object reference not set to an instance of an object.
FileName:
FileLineNumber: 0
FileColumnNumber: 0
Method: DotNetNuke.Modules.UserDefinedTable.Security.ModuleSecurity.HasAddPermissonByQuota
StackTrace:
Message: DotNetNuke.Services.Exceptions.PageLoadException: Object reference not set to an instance of an object. ---> System.NullReferenceException: Object reference not set to an instance of an object. at DotNetNuke.Modules.UserDefinedTable.Security.ModuleSecurity.HasAddPermissonByQuota(DataTable FieldsTable, DataTable DataTable, Int32 userRecordQuota, String username) at DotNetNuke.Modules.UserDefinedTable.EditForm.CheckPermission(Boolean isUsersOwnItem) at DotNetNuke.Modules.UserDefinedTable.EditForm.Page_Load(Object sender, EventArgs e) at System.Web.UI.Control.OnLoad(EventArgs e) at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Control.LoadRecursive() at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) --- End of inner exception stack trace ---
Source: -

I thought maybe SQL Data Provider files haven't executed by system so i tried to execute them manually by order. It didn't help to. FYI information i am using my website with Turkish and En-US interfaces.

Although it does not work with unauthenticated users, while logged in as host no problem so far. I haven't tested it with Registered Users group yet.

Seb, Stefan.. Do you have any idea?

Or-Rouge Team Or-Rouge
Personally recommend Hostgator for hosting single or multiple DotNetNuke Websites.
DotNetNuke Tips and Tutorials
Install DotNetNuke to Godaddy root
DotNetNuke Türkçe Hakkinda Hersey
 
New Post
11/11/2010 4:45 AM
 
Hi Ismet, I haven't encountered this issue before and we haven't got other users reporting it - which makes me fear we ran into the capital "I" problem with Turkish language. I will try having a look into this area tonight or tomorrow.

Cheers from Germany,
Sebastian Leupold

dnnWerk - The DotNetNuke Experts   German Spoken DotNetNuke User Group

Speed up your DNN Websites with TurboDNN
 
New Post
11/11/2010 4:47 AM
 
Btw - I'm going to test Registered Users group as well. Thanks for the quick response.

Or-Rouge Team Or-Rouge
Personally recommend Hostgator for hosting single or multiple DotNetNuke Websites.
DotNetNuke Tips and Tutorials
Install DotNetNuke to Godaddy root
DotNetNuke Türkçe Hakkinda Hersey
 
New Post
11/11/2010 8:31 AM
 
hm, I can't find any suspicious code for your use case, i.e. it needs to be debugged on a proper system, but I don't have a Turkish database installed. Would you be able to debug this call?

Cheers from Germany,
Sebastian Leupold

dnnWerk - The DotNetNuke Experts   German Spoken DotNetNuke User Group

Speed up your DNN Websites with TurboDNN
 
New Post
11/11/2010 9:34 AM
 
I was able to test Registered Users scenario a few hours ago and looks like it only affects Unauthenticated Users. For debugging; i would follow your suggestions or, i could assign you FTP access (or/and RDP access) on this installation.

Or-Rouge Team Or-Rouge
Personally recommend Hostgator for hosting single or multiple DotNetNuke Websites.
DotNetNuke Tips and Tutorials
Install DotNetNuke to Godaddy root
DotNetNuke Türkçe Hakkinda Hersey
 
Previous
 
Next
HomeHomeDNN Open Source...DNN Open Source...Module ForumsModule ForumsForm and ListForm and ListUnauthenticated Visitors Object Reference ErrorUnauthenticated Visitors Object Reference Error


These Forums are dedicated to discussion of DNN Platform and Evoq Solutions.

For the benefit of the community and to protect the integrity of the ecosystem, please observe the following posting guidelines:

  1. No Advertising. This includes promotion of commercial and non-commercial products or services which are not directly related to DNN.
  2. No vendor trolling / poaching. If someone posts about a vendor issue, allow the vendor or other customers to respond. Any post that looks like trolling / poaching will be removed.
  3. Discussion or promotion of DNN Platform product releases under a different brand name are strictly prohibited.
  4. No Flaming or Trolling.
  5. No Profanity, Racism, or Prejudice.
  6. Site Moderators have the final word on approving / removing a thread or post or comment.
  7. English language posting only, please.
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out
What is Liquid Content?
Find Out